Job description

Specialist Dietician - Inpatients

London : London Bridge Hospital

Full time - 37.5 hours per week Monday to Friday

Permanent

Salary Range- Competitive dependent upon skills and experience

We’re looking for a Specialist Dietician to join our team at HCA within London Bridge Hospital, currently rated Outstanding by the CQC.

London Bridge Hospital is one of six world-class hospitals within HCA, offering the very highest standards of clinical skills and nursing care across a wide range of specialties.

It is a dynamic and highly professional environment where the advanced equipment and technology is second to none and our employees take pride in being the best at what they do.







The Specialist Dietitian will be supported by Advanced Dietitians to provide dietetic care to Cardiology, Critical Care & Oncology patients.

This may also involve working within the gastro-surgical ward environments. There will also be opportunities to have a supportive role within the outpatient department, aiding the outpatient team during times of high activity or staff shortage.

The successful candidate will provide a high-quality service for all allocated inpatient caseloads. They will provide dietetic advice that is clinically evidence based and in line with best practice standards and appropriate to the patient group, cultures and social contexts of patients, families and carers.

The specialist dietitian will contribute to audits, service development and quality improvement projects.

What you’ll bring :

- BSc degree in dietetics or equivalent.
- Registered with the Health & Care Professions Council (HCPC) and British Dietetic Association (BDA).
- Minimum of three years experience with at least 12-18 months in the field Cardiology, Critical Care and Oncology settings.






- To be proficient in teaching the low FODMAP diet in the management of Irritable Bowel Syndrome (IBS).
- Experience in a wide range of clinical areas including oral nutritional support, weight management, gastroenterology, cardio-thoracic and orthopaedics.
- Evidence of continued professional development (CPD) and renewal of clinical skills and knowledge.
- Ability to lead and contribute to service development and quality projects.
- Experience in evaluating projects and conducting clinical audits.
- Knowledge and understanding of nutritional screening tools.
